4. Glass Thickness for Standard Padel Court Glass

4.1 Thickness Recommendations

Court TypeRecommended ThicknessNotes
Standard commercial club court​10mm tempered​Most common – proven in thousands of installations
High-traffic / tournament-ready court​12mm tempered​Enhanced durability for frequent play
Training / academy court​10mm temperedCost-effective for high-volume facilities
Outdoor / exposed court​12mm temperedAdditional wind load resistance

4.2 10mm vs 12mm Comparison

Factor10mm Tempered12mm Tempered
Weight per m²​25 kg30 kg
Panel weight (1995×2995mm)​~149 kg~179 kg
Relative strength​Baseline+20%
Impact resistance​Good – meets EN 12150Better – exceeds standard requirements
Material cost​LowerHigher (+15–20%)
Handling difficulty​ModerateHeavier – 2–3 persons or mechanical lift
Typical positioning​Standard commercialHigher-spec / premium standard

4.3 Thickness Decision Guide

Your PriorityRecommended ThicknessRationale
Cost optimisation​10mm​Lower material cost, lighter handling
Maximum durability​12mm​Greater impact resistance, longer service life
Balanced approach​10mm (standard) / 12mm (optional upgrade)​Flexibility for different court tiers
Outdoor installation​12mm​Additional wind load and weather resistance

5. Fixing & Installation Methods for Standard Padel Court Glass

5.1 Standard Fixing Configuration

ComponentDescriptionGlass Requirement
Countersunk holes​Precision-drilled conical holes for bolt fixingStandard – 6, 8 or 10 holes per panel​
Hole diameter​Typically 12–18mm (countersunk)CNC drilled before tempering
Hole position​Pattern matched to court frame designCustomer drawing or standard pattern
Edge finish​Flat polished or arris beveledReduces stress concentration

5.2 Hole Processing Specifications

ParameterStandard SpecificationNotes
Hole quantity​6 / 8 / 10 per panelDepends on panel size and frame design
Hole type​Countersunk (conical)Flush bolt head – smooth surface
Hole position tolerance​±0.5mm (CNC drilling)Ensures on-site fit
Edge distance​≥2× glass thicknessPrevents stress concentration

5.3 Installation Considerations

Aspect10mm Glass12mm Glass
Handling method​2-person carry or suction lifter2–3 persons or mechanical lift
Frame compatibility​Standard padel court framesStandard frames (check bolt length)
On-site drilling​Not possible​ – all holes pre-drilledNot possible​ – all holes pre-drilled

6. Glass Processing for Standard Padel Court Glass

6.1 Standard Processing Services

Processing ServiceDescriptionStandard Padel Court Application
Precision cutting​Cut to exact dimensions (±0.5mm)All padel court panels
CNC drilling​Computer-controlled hole drillingCountersunk holes for frame fixing
Countersinking​Conical recess for flush bolt headsStandard for padel court glass​
Edge polishing​Smooth, transparent polished edgesRecommended for visible edges​
Arris beveling​Slight edge chamfer for safe handlingAll panels
Edge seaming​Rounded edges for safe handlingAll panels
Custom cut-outs​Shaped openings for door framesDoor panels and special sections

6.2 Critical Processing Requirements

RequirementSpecificationWhy It Matters
All holes drilled before tempering​Mandatory – cannot drill afterRework impossible once tempered
CNC drilling accuracy​±0.5mm hole positionFrame alignment on site
Countersink depth​Matches bolt head thicknessFlush surface required
Edge quality​No chips or cracksStructural integrity and appearance

7.3 Tempered Glass Safety Properties

PropertyTempered GlassWhy It's Safe for Padel Courts
Strength​4–5× stronger than annealed glassWithstands ball impact and player contact
Breakage pattern​Small, relatively harmless fragmentsReduces injury risk
Surface compression​Minimum 69 MPa (per EN 12150)Ensures safety glass classification
Thermal resistance​Withstands temperature differentialsSuitable for indoor and outdoor courts

13. Frequently Asked Questions – Standard Padel Court Glass

Q1: What is standard padel court glass?

Standard padel court glass refers to 10mm or 12mm fully tempered safety glass panels used in conventional padel court construction. These panels feature precision-drilled countersunk holes for frame mounting and polished edges for safety and appearance.

Q2: What are the standard panel sizes for padel court glass?

The most common standard sizes are 1995 × 2995 mm​ for wall panels and 1995 × 1995 mm​ for corner/end panels. Custom dimensions are available for non-standard court designs.

Q3: What thickness of glass is used for standard padel courts?

10mm tempered glass​ is the most common specification for standard commercial padel courts. 12mm tempered glass​ is used for higher-specification courts, high-traffic facilities, and outdoor installations.

Q4: What hole processing is required for padel court glass?

Standard padel court glass requires precision-drilled countersunk holes​ – typically 6, 8 or 10 holes per panel depending on panel size and frame design. All holes are CNC drilled before tempering.

Q5: Is standard padel court glass compliant with FIP requirements?

Our standard padel court glass is designed and manufactured to meet applicable court and safety requirements, including EN 12150 and EN 12600. Specific FIP homologation requirements should be verified with the relevant federation for your target market.

Q6: Can you provide custom sizes for non-standard padel courts?

Yes. Custom dimensions are available for non-standard court designs. Submit your glass schedule with panel dimensions and hole patterns for a project-specific quotation.

Q7: What edge finish is recommended for padel court glass?

Polished edges​ are recommended for padel court glass. Arris beveling or edge seaming is applied for safe handling. The polished edge provides a clean, professional appearance.

Q8: How long does it take to produce standard padel court glass?

Standard 10mm or 12mm tempered panels with countersunk holes: 3–4 weeks. With heat-soak testing: 4–5 weeks. Large orders or custom processing may require additional lead time.

Q9: How is padel court glass packed for export?

Padel court glass is packed in heavy-duty wooden crates​ with foam interlayers between panels. Each crate is labelled with panel identification for easy on-site sorting. Container loading plan provided prior to shipment.
